Analysis

The most recent figure for maize (corn) — burning crop residues (emissions ch4), annual growth in El Salvador is -2.51 % change on previous year, measured in 2023.

The figure is down 1,887.5% on the previous year and down 171.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, maize (corn) — burning crop residues (emissions ch4), annual growth in El Salvador peaked at 16.49 % change on previous year in 1965 and was at its lowest, -15.87 % change on previous year, in 2002.

El Salvador ranks 113th of 180 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
